Haji Allah Yar Ansari, politician

Haji Allah Yar Ansari a Pakistani politician who was a member of the Provincial Assembly of the Punjab between 1997 and 1999 died on May 1, 2020, at the age of 77 due to COVID-19. Born in Khushab District, Allah Yar received his Intermediate in 1962 from the Government College Joharabad. He was elected to the Provincial Assembly of the Punjab in 1997. He was also businessman who was serving as the vice president of the Pakistan Muslim League and as president of Jamiat Al-Ansar since 1988. He served as a councillor in a municipal corporation in Sargodha from 1987 to 1997. Ansari remained quarantined at home, but was later shifted to hospital when his condition deteriorated and he succumbed to the virus.

Syahrul, politician

Syahrul – an Indonesian politician, teacher, and member of the Great Indonesia Movement Party – died on April 28, 2020, after suffering from Covid-19 He served as the Mayor of Tanjung Pinang, and capital and second largest city in the Riau Islands, from September 21, 2018, until his death from COVID-19 on April 28, 2020. Prior to that office, Syahrul had served as Deputy Mayor of Tanjung Pinang from 2013 to 2018. Syahrul, who was one of eight siblings, was born in Tarempa, on August 30, 1960. As a child, he sold ice and small cakes to earn extra money for his family. He graduated from Tanjung Pinang Teacher Training School (SPG) in 1983 and was appointed as a teacher. Badruddin Shaikh, politician

Badruddin Shaikh a senior leader of the Indian National Congress died of coronavirus infection (COVID-19) on 26 April 2020. He was a leader of the opposition party of Ahmedabad Municipal Corporation. Shaikh did his school graduation from Bhakt Vallabh Dhoda Vidya Vihar Ahmedabad. Then he did his graduation from H K Arts College, and post graduation from L.A. Shah Law College. He was employed in LG Electronics India Pvt Ltd.

Henri Weber, politician

Henri Weber a French politician and Member of the European Parliament for the north-west of France – died on 26 April 2020 after contracting COVID-19 in France. He was 75. He was a member of the Socialist Party (PS), which is part of the Party of European Socialists, and sat on the European Parliament's Committee on Culture and Education. Weber was born in Leninabad (now Khujand), Tajikistan, Soviet Union, from Jewish parents. His father was a watchmaker. Henri Weber was an activist in the May 1968 uprising and was a leading member of the Trotskyist Jeunesse communiste révolutionnaire (Revolutionary Communist Youth) and Revolutionary Communist League (LCR) before joining the PS. Asdrubal Bentes, politician

Asdrubal Mendes Bentes a Brazilian politician and lawyer from the state of Pará was hospitalized in a Belém intensive care unit for coronavirus on April 23, 2020. He died from complications of COVID-19 at the Hospital Aberlardo Santos in the Icoaraci district of Belém on April 27, 2020, at the age of 80. He represented Pará in the national Chamber of Deputies, the lower house of the National Congress of Brazil, for several tenures beginning in 1987. Most recently, he served in the Chamber of Deputies for four consecutive terms from February 1, 2001, to March 26, 2014. He was also a former president of the Paysandu Sport Club, a Brazilian football team based in Belém.

Gerson dos Santos Peres, politician

Gerson dos Santos Peres a Brazilian politician, lawyer and journalist from the state of Pará died in Belém from COVID-19. Gerson Peres was a lawyer by formation after finishing his law degree at Federal University of Pará, however outside of his political career he worked mostly as a journalists, employed by well known local newspapers such as O Liberal and A Província do Pará. As a politician, his first public position was as a member of the Legislative Assembly of Pará, which he held from 1955 to 1979. In 1978, Peres was indirectly elected Vice Governor of Pará, took office in 1979 and finished his tenure in 1983. Koos van den Berg, politician

Jacobus Teunis "Koos" van den Berg –a Dutch politician of the Reformed Political Party (SGP) – died on 21 April 2020 in Nunspeet due to complications of COVID-19, at the age of 77. Born in The Hague, he served as a member of the House of Representatives from 3 June 1986 to 23 May 2002.

Belco Bah, politician

Belco Bah a Malian politician who was a member of the National Assembly – died in Niono from COVID-19 on 21 April 2020. Bah was representing the Niono electoral district in the Ségou Region, from 2013 until his death in April 2020 from COVID-19. Bah was born in 1958. Bah was a member of the Malian Union for the African Democratic Rally (UM-RDA). He was elected to the National Assembly, representing Niono, in the 2013 Malian parliamentary election. He sought re-election in the 2020 Malian parliamentary election, but was defeated in the first round on 29 March 2020, by Diadié Bah of the Democratic Alliance for Peace (ADP-MALIBA). He was still in office when he died on 21 April, as the parliamentary election's second round had not yet concluded.

Jack Taylor, politician

Jack Taylor an American politician and businessman died from COVID-19 on April 21, 2020, at Casey's Pond Living Facility in Steamboat Springs, Colorado, at the age of 84. Taylor was born in Chicago, Illinois and served in the United States Navy. He received his bachelor's degree from Iowa State University. He lived in Steamboat Springs, Colorado and was involved in the coal mining and real estate businesses. Taylor served as a member of the Colorado House of Representatives from 1992 to 2000 and the Colorado Senate from 2000 to 2008 and was a Republican.

Heherson “Sonny” Turingan Alvarez, politician

Heherson "Sonny" Turingan Alvarez a politician from the Philippines – died on April 20, 2020 due to complications from COVID-19. He served as a member of the House of Representatives of the Philippines and the Senate of the Philippines. He was also Minister (then Secretary) of Agrarian Reform from 1986 to 1987 and Secretary of Environment and Natural Resources from 2001 to 2002. He was a young activist who participated in the 1971 constitutional convention. He refused to sign the Ferdinand Marcos regime backed constitution that gave extensions to the president's term in office. He fled with his family to the US leaving the Philippines behind as martial law took its toll on opposition activists.
